Does the 2015 Toyota Tundra come equipped with a timing belt or timing chain?

The 2015 Toyota Tundra with a 5.7 liter engine features a timing chain instead of a timing belt. This chain is built to last the entire lifespan of the vehicle because it is made of metal, making it more durable. Unlike belts, chains don't crack or dry out since they are internal components of the engine. Additionally, they can contribute to better fuel efficiency. While most timing belts require replacement every 60,000-100,000 miles, the Tundra's timing chain is expected to be maintenance-free. However, in rare cases, the chain may break or its tensioners may stretch, leading to potential serious damage to the engine. If you notice metal shavings in the oil, encounter misfires, or hear unusual rattling sounds when idling, it’s important to have these issues inspected by a trustworthy auto repair shop.
